Founded in the year 1925, A&R Mechanical Contractors, Inc. began as the Reichard Plumbing and Heating Company. Housed in a tiny garage on Illinois Street and initially offering two services, A&R survived the economic downturn, World War II, various recessions, and close to a century of transformations in the building to evolve into the leading firm it is today.
As local area and customers' operations developed, so did A&R. During 1967, we opened our maiden sheet metal shop and moved to our existing location on Kettering Park. Since then, we've persisted to enhance the services we offer to our clients. We actively research innovative tools like advanced modeling techniques, employ modular construction through automated manufacturing equipment and modular design. Our philosophy embraces an integrated project delivery model that enables us to evaluate, plan, implement, and create hospitals, academic buildings, manufacturing plants, and government buildings for the advantage of our communities.

Curry Construction, Inc. is a locally owned family business in central Illinois, incorporated in 1991. Founded by Jay Curry in the service industry, the company has developed into a commercial and industrial contracting business. Currently, Jay’s son, John, serves as the Vice President, overseeing all operations, construction management, and project development. Beth, Jay’s daughter, is the Controller, overseeing finance, accounting, office management, and Human Resources. Together, they have elevated the company, expanding across all sectors of the industry through multigenerational business relationships.
